How the formula works
Both kilogram per cubic millimeter and us hundredweight per imperial gallon measure the same physical quantity (mass per unit volume), so converting between them is a single multiplication. Multiply a value in kilogram per cubic millimeter by 100224.12855 to get us hundredweight per imperial gallon. To reverse the conversion, multiply a us hundredweight per imperial gallon value by 9.977637e-6 to get back to kilogram per cubic millimeter.
